12th-annual Presidents' Gala Benefits Student Scholarships
An Academy Award-themed Presidents’ Gala raised about $3,000 for scholarships distributed through the Plattsburgh College Foundation.
The 12th-annual gala, held Dec. 3 in the Warren Ballrooms, Angell College Center, featured fine dining, music and dancing amidst an Oscars backdrop. With about 270 tickets being sold between $10 and $20 and an additional donation of about $800 from the Student Association, Cori Jackson, director of the Center for Student Involvement, said the total will come to about $3,100 donated to the foundation’s general scholarship fund.
The foundation, which manages more than $18 million in endowed funds that benefit the college and students, provided $1.5 million in student scholarships in 2015-2016.
